
John Ross Biography and Wiki
John Ross is an American weather forecaster and news personality currently working as a morning meteorologist at KMIZ, Channel 17, an ABC affiliate television station licensed to Columbia, Missouri, United States. He joined the ABC 17 Stormtrack Weather team in October 2021.

John Ross Education
The weather anchor attended and graduated from a local high school in his hometown. From there he joined The University of Missouri a public land-grant research university in Columbia, Missouri.
He later graduated from the institute in 2018 with a Bachelor’s Degree in Atmospheric Sciences and Meteorology. More details regarding his academic credentials will be updated soon when revealed.

John Ross KMIZ|ABC 17
KMIZ, Channel 17 is a television station licensed to Columbia, Missouri, United States, serving the Columbia–Jefferson City market as an affiliate of ABC and MyNetworkTV. It is owned by the News-Press & Gazette Company (NPG) alongside low-power Fox affiliate KQFX-LD, Channel 22.
He joined the ABC 17 Stormtrack Weather team in October 2021 as a meteorologist. Prior to joining ABC, she previously served as a Meteorologist and Multimedia Journalist at Wsil TV in Carterville, Illinois.
Before that, he worked as a broadcast weather intern at KOMU-TV in Columbia, Missouri. He has also done forecasting for southern Illinois, southeast Missouri, western Kentucky, and northwest Tennessee.
